Output 384f78b135f14fbb5d5b49c5e6b96847deac66043dc9a07828cec0a58cd642c8:5

value
15060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e3850b24cb869d708d21938b340928d644e6e1c OP_EQUAL
address
3DCQXZhH19E8pNHh1ptny7gapmHNPhANxz
transaction
384f78b135f14fbb5d5b49c5e6b96847deac66043dc9a07828cec0a58cd642c8
spent
true